Health Choice Arizona and Health Choice Generations Awarded URAC Health Plan AccreditationHealth Choice, the managed care and insurance division of IASIS Healthcare, today announced that it has been re-awarded Health Plan Accreditation for its Arizona Medicaid and Medicare Advantage Dual-Special Needs health plans by URAC, an independent, non-profit healthcare accrediting organization dedicated to promoting healthcare quality through accreditation, education, and measurement. URAC's Health Plan Accreditation program assesses nine components when accrediting health plans: consumer access, utilization management, quality assurance, provider credentialing, complaints and appeals, network adequacy and access, patient information programs, measures, and the Consumer Assessment of Health Providers & Systems Survey. URAC's accreditation is nationally recognized by state and federal regulators to ensure the highest level of quality is delivered to consumers.
